4 Simple Ways To Get Fit

Thinking about getting healthy and in shape gets many people uncomfortable. Many people find it challenging to stay in shape as the years start to come on. Sometime injuries and other creaks and pains get in the way of reaching fitness goals. Knowing a few simple things about proper fitness can make you more healthy and fit no matter where you are in life.

Don't Eat Too Much
People eat more these days than ever before. In the last 10 years we've added an average of 30% onto our plates when eating in our home or out on the town. Plates have even gotten bigger to match our new appetites. One of the easiest ways you can get started with proper portions is by using a smaller plate. It's best to fill them with more nutritious foods like salad or green veggies.

Running Tips - Tips For Morning Running

Running in the morning gives you a great feeling of accomplishment. You have your run already in for the day, you have more energy for the rest of your day, it gets you in a good mood and feeling like you can handle anything that comes your way.

Statistics show that morning runners are more consistent than those who just try to fit their workouts in sometime during the day. Things can happen during the day that can cause you to cut your scheduled run short - or even have to cancel it altogether. So, morning running in a great way to plan to make sure that your run happens.

Here are some tips to make help make morning running easier for you.

Make sure that you are getting enough sleep. Try to get to bed a little earlier. You can't stay up all night watching TV and then plan on getting up early to run. You need to have 7-8 hours of sleep to make sure that you are refreshed to start your day - and your run.

Fitness - First Thing In The Morning

Before you get up in the morning practice tightening your pelvic and contracting your tummy muscles while you lie in bed. Hold all the muscles tight for three deep breaths and then relax. Do this ten times each morning and you will be toning up your tummy without even having to stand up.

While lying in bed, take three deep breaths to get some oxygen into your lungs then tighten your abdominal muscles and do two sets of 10 gentle crunches before you get out of bed.

As you get up, sit on the edge of the bed and put a pillow between your knees. Stretch your arms up above you while squeezing your thighs together 15 times to tone your legs.

When you are out of the bed, take time to make it properly.

This is activity that will burn a few extra calories.

When you are brushing your teeth, make good use of the time by doing some shallow lunges as you brush.

Fitness And Nutrition For Health

In the age which we live there is an unprecedented focus on getting and staying healthy. As more and more research points to the effect of fitness and nutrition on our overall health, the findings become more difficult to ignore. There is no doubt that the food that we eat and the physical activity that we perform significantly impact our weight and our body's overall health and longevity.

When you look at fitness and nutrition and the consequences of ignoring their importance, it is not difficult to see how large a role they play in our health. First and foremost, it is important to understand how powerfully diet can affect us. Natural, whole foods - such as fresh vegetables, fruits, whole grains, and lean proteins - give our bodies the vitamins that it needs to function effectively. We have energy when we eat right. And when we have energy we burn fat. Eating properly allows us to maintain a healthy weight and keep undue stress off of our hearts; it also allows us to keep our blood pressure and cholesterol levels in the healthy range. Most importantly, good nutrition keeps our bodies stocked with antioxidants that fight off a range of illnesses including cancer.

But nutrition does go it alone; fitness and nutrition go hand in hand for achieving good health. When we keep our bodies active through a consistent exercise program, we are adding to our body's ability to metabolize food and keep weight down. Further, good fitness means strong and limber muscles and a strong cardiovascular system. Exercise also lowers blood pressure and reduces stress levels.

Learning how to pair fitness and nutrition for optimum health means a commitment to a particular lifestyle. It is essential that you revamp your diet to eliminate fatty, high-sodium, and processed food and replace it with fresh, natural - and even organic - choices. But remember, fitness and nutrition work best as a team. Implement a consistent regime of physical activity into your daily schedule including cardiovascular work, stretching, weight training, and even yoga or Pilates.

When you truly understand the importance of fitness and nutrition in your life, you will understand how crucial these lifestyle changes are in order to live a long and healthy life.
